  • About

    The Kick Out Malaria School and Community Outreach (SCO) is a joint program of LEADALEAP Enterprises and Millennial Solutions LLC - publishers of the Kick Out Malaria Story and Game series.

     

    The purpose of this program is to ensure the active and safe participation of children and families in 85 countries with the high burden of malaria and NTDs as both actors and stakeholders in eradicating these diseases towards achieving the World Health Organization's (WHO) Universal Health Coverage before the 2030 deadline.

    Strategic Plan

  • broken image
  • Mission & Vision Statements

    To empower, at least, 5 million children/households to defeat malaria and NTDs in their various communities in the next 3 years and act together as a force to eradicate these diseases in society over the next 5 to 10 years in tandem with the UN social development goals (SDG2030).

    Approach

    The Kick Out Malaria SCO adopts a train-the-trainer approach to recruit and equip facilitators in local communities with a new skill set to:

    1. Train teachers, caregivers and youth leaders on the effective use of the Kick Out Malaria educational products in schools and community learning centers,
    2. Monitor the performance of teachers and their students on the learning outcome of the products,
      which is to live a healthy life and keep a clean environment, and
    3. Evaluate the impact of the products and training on the lives of the children and their communities.
